sql数据库基于什么模型建立的

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    SQL数据库是基于关系模型建立的。关系模型是由埃德加·科德提出的,它是一种用于组织和管理数据的模型。关系模型使用表来表示数据,每个表由一组行和列组成。每一行表示一个记录,每一列表示一个属性。

    在关系模型中,数据被组织成多个表,表之间可以建立关系。关系可以通过共享相同的属性或者通过外键关联来建立。这种关系使得数据之间可以进行连接和查询,从而实现复杂的数据处理和分析。

    SQL数据库使用结构化查询语言(SQL)作为操作数据库的语言。SQL是一种通用的数据库语言,它可以用于创建、修改和查询数据库中的数据。SQL语言提供了一系列的命令和函数,用于对数据库进行增删改查操作。

    SQL数据库的关系模型具有以下特点:

    1. 数据的结构化和标准化:关系模型将数据以表格的形式组织起来,每个表都有固定的列和行。这样可以使得数据具有一定的结构和规范,便于数据的管理和维护。

    2. 数据的一致性和完整性:通过定义表之间的关系和约束条件,可以保证数据的一致性和完整性。例如,可以定义外键约束来限制表之间的关系,确保数据的关联性和正确性。

    3. 数据的高效查询和操作:SQL数据库提供了丰富的查询功能,可以通过简单的SQL语句进行复杂的数据查询和分析。同时,SQL数据库也提供了事务处理和并发控制机制,保证数据的一致性和并发性。

    4. 数据的安全性和权限控制:SQL数据库支持对数据进行权限控制,可以对用户和角色进行授权,限制其对数据库的操作。同时,SQL数据库也提供了数据加密和备份等安全功能,保护数据的安全性。

    5. 数据的扩展和灵活性:SQL数据库具有良好的扩展性和灵活性,可以根据需求进行表结构的修改和扩展。同时,SQL数据库也支持多用户的并发访问和处理,能够满足大规模数据处理的需求。

    总之,SQL数据库基于关系模型建立,通过表和关系的组织来管理和处理数据,提供了丰富的查询和操作功能,保证了数据的一致性、完整性、安全性和扩展性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    SQL数据库是基于关系模型建立的。

    关系模型是由埃德加·科德提出的,它是一种用于组织和管理数据的数学模型。关系模型的基本概念是关系(Relation),关系由二维表格组成,每个表格被称为一个关系,表格的列被称为属性,表格的行被称为元组。每个元组都代表了一个实体或对象,而属性则代表了实体的特征或属性。

    SQL数据库使用关系模型来描述和存储数据。它将数据组织成一系列的关系表,每个表都有一个唯一的名称,并且包含一组定义了表结构的属性。每个属性都有一个特定的数据类型,用于定义属性所能存储的数据的类型。

    SQL数据库使用结构化查询语言(Structured Query Language)来操作和管理数据。通过SQL语句,可以对数据库进行查询、插入、更新和删除等操作。SQL语句可以通过简单的表达式和条件来实现复杂的数据查询和操作,从而满足用户对数据的需求。

    SQL数据库的关系模型具有很多优点,其中包括数据结构清晰、易于维护、数据一致性高、数据安全性好等。同时,SQL数据库还支持事务处理和并发控制,可以确保多个用户同时访问数据库时数据的完整性和一致性。

    总结来说,SQL数据库是基于关系模型建立的,通过关系模型来描述和存储数据,并使用SQL语言进行数据的操作和管理。关系模型的优点使得SQL数据库成为了目前最常用和广泛应用的数据库模型之一。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    SQL数据库是基于关系模型建立的。关系模型是一种用于组织和管理数据的数学模型,它使用表格(也称为关系)来表示数据之间的关系。关系模型的核心概念是关系(表格)、元组(行)和属性(列)。

    在关系模型中,每个关系由一个或多个属性组成,而属性则定义了关系中存储的数据类型。每个关系中的元组表示了一条具体的数据记录。通过在关系中定义主键和外键,可以建立不同关系之间的联系。

    SQL数据库使用结构化查询语言(SQL)来管理和操作关系型数据库。SQL是一种用于定义、操作和查询关系型数据库的标准语言。通过SQL,可以创建表格、插入、更新和删除数据,以及进行复杂的查询和数据分析。

    在SQL数据库中,数据存储在表格中,每个表格都有一个唯一的名称,并且包含一组定义了表格结构的列。每个列都有一个名称和一个数据类型,用于定义该列可以存储的数据的类型。在表格中,每一行都表示一个数据记录,而每个列则表示数据记录中的一个特定属性。

    SQL数据库还支持创建索引来加速数据查询操作。索引是一种数据结构,它可以帮助数据库系统快速定位和访问数据。通过在表格上创建索引,可以提高查询性能,减少数据访问的时间。

    总结来说,SQL数据库是基于关系模型建立的,使用关系、元组和属性来组织和管理数据。通过SQL语言,可以对数据库进行创建、插入、更新、删除和查询等操作。同时,索引可以帮助提高数据库查询性能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部